DAVE CHAPPELLE PAYS TRIBUTE AT ALEX PRETTI’S MEMORIAL IN MINNEAPOLIS

Screenshot

Dave Chappelle visited the memorial for Alex Pretti in Minneapolis on February 16, 2026, quietly placing flowers and taking a moment to reflect. Pretti, a 37-year-old nurse, was tragically killed last month during a controversial encounter with federal immigration agents — an incident that shocked the community and sparked widespread mourning.

The memorial, a collection of flowers, candles, and heartfelt messages, has become a gathering place for residents and visitors to honor Pretti’s life. Chappelle’s gesture, while quiet and without public comment, drew attention online, with some fans praising it as a meaningful tribute and others questioning its timing and intent.
